\"FranklinCosmetology is a profession that is all about making the human body look more beautiful with the use of cosmetics. So of course it makes sense that a number of cosmetology schools are referred to as beauty schools. Many of us think of makeup when we hear the term cosmetics, but really a cosmetic may be anything that improves the look of a person’s skin, hair or nails. In order to work as a cosmetologist, most states require that you go through some type of specialized training and then be licensed. Once you are licensed, the work environments include not only Franklin AR beauty salons and barber shops, but also such venues as spas, hotels and resorts. Many cosmetologists, after they have gotten experience and a customer base, launch their own shops or salons. Others will start seeing customers either in their own homes or will go to the client’s residence, or both.
